Cycle Rally Organised in Panchkula under Saksham 2025–26
“Conserve Oil & Gas, Go Green”
Panchkula 8 February ( Ranjeet Singh Dhaliwal ) : With the objective of spreading public awareness about the growing need for conservation of petroleum products, Oil Marketing Companies (OMCs) are organising Saksham 2025–26 (Sanrakshan Kshamta Mahotsav) from February 1 to February 15, 2026. As part of this initiative, Hindustan Petroleum Corporation Limited (HPCL) organised a cycle rally today at Sector-5, Panchkula. The rally was flagged off in the morning from behind Cactus Park by Rohit Kaul, Deputy General Manager (HPCL), Arvind Kumar, Deputy General Manager (HPCL) and Trupti Ranjan Sahu, Deputy General Manager (HPCL). Prior to the rally, participants were administered an oath highlighting the urgent need for conservation of petroleum products.
Around 150 school children enthusiastically participated in the rally, spreading the message of fuel conservation among the general public. The local cycling club also extended its support to the event.
It is noteworthy that the Ministry of Petroleum and Natural Gas, through the erstwhile Petroleum Conservation Research Association (PCRA) and oil public sector undertakings, has been organising the Oil and Gas Conservation Fortnight (OGCF) across the country every year since 1991. Carrying forward this legacy, Oil Marketing Companies continue to encourage citizens to actively participate in the noble cause of conserving fuel and protecting the environment.
Under the ‘Saksham’ campaign, various activities such as walkathons, TV and radio talks, debates, group discussions, graffiti, and wall painting competitions in schools and colleges will be organised to educate people about the importance of conserving natural resources for a better and sustainable environment.
The tagline of Saksham 2025–26 is:
“तेल और गैस बचाओ, हरित ऊर्जा अपनाओ”
“Conserve Oil & Gas, Go Green”
Speaking on the occasion, senior officials of HPCL emphasised the need to conserve valuable natural resources and motivated participants to not only adopt fuel-saving practices themselves but also spread the message within their families, institutions and society.
